Bradford City, Chesterfield and Bristol Rovers are interested in Sheffield United defender Miguel Freckleton, according to a report by BristolLive.

The centre-back is attracting plenty of interest across the Football League following his loan spell at Chesterfield last season. He helped the Spirerites gain promotion from the National League under Paul Cook and they are keen on luring him back on a permanent basis

Freckleton, 20, sees his contract at Sheffield United expire at the end of next month and he is due to become a free agent as things stand. The Blades have offered him fresh terms in an attempt to keep hold of him following their relegation from the Premier League but he is said to be weighing up his options.

As per BristolLive, Bradford City, Bristol Rovers, Fleetwood Town and Wycombe Wanderers will rival Chesterfield for his signature this summer. Unnamed teams in the Championship are also believed to be considering a swoop for him as well.

The Bristol-born man played for Mangotsfield and Bristol Rovers before moving to South Yorkshire in 2021.

Freckleton has never made a senior appearance for the Blades but has been a regular for their development squad in the past.

He had loan spells away at Wealdstone and Yeovil Town to get some experience under his belt before Chesterfield came calling.

The left-sided defender played 19 times for Cook’s men last term to help them seal the fifth tier title.

They want him back as they gear up for life in League Two but they will need to see off competition from elsewhere.

The Spirerites have landed striker Paddy Madden, midfielder Tim Akinola and winger Kane Drummond recently and are in the hunt for some more acquisitions.

Bradford City have already brought in Antoni Sarcevic and Neill Byrne from Stockport County as they look to get promoted next year under Graham Alexander and could see Freckleton as their next addition.

The Bantams may need to push the boat out to get him though with the likes of Bristol Rovers, Fleetwood Town and Wycombe Wanderers also mentioned as potential suitors.
